Question
How much is nursing care in the state of North Carolina?
Answer
Nursing home care in North Carolina averages roughly $203 per day (ranging from $130 to $283), $6,090 monthly (ranging from $3,900 to $8,490), and $73,913 per year (ranging from $46,800 to $101,880). By comparison, the national averages are $212 per day, $6,360 monthly, and $77,380 per year.
Question
How much is nursing home care in Apex?
Answer
The price of nursing home care in Apex, North Carolina averages between around $5,850 and $11,850 per month. The average cost is around $6,300 per month, or about $76,650 per year.
Question
What is included with nursing care?
Answer
Nursing home care commonly includes physical therapy, occupational therapy, wound care, feeding line administration, and specialized meal preparation. Care may be provided in a private or shared room.

Question
What is the senior population of Apex?
Answer
Though the city is home to 59,075 people, the encompassing metropolitan area has a total population of 1,112,065. Residents over 55 compose about 16% of the community.
